Dear Community,
I am an ambient/drone music composer planning a tour for spring 2024. Typically I pursue traditional venues, but I had a whimsical idea ... to play DIY/hi-fi enthusiasts listening rooms.
Why not? As I — & my collaborators — often play for more intimate audiences anyway, & don't require massive systems, what's the need to perform in large venues with pa systems that are generic, one-size-fits-all & far from optimized? Moreover, I would love to hear my music on a lot of the different systems that are featured here, & give them an objective testing 😉 I bet many of you would love to show off your ingenious creations, as well as see how they perform in a different context.
In general, I think this could be a fun social experiment, but also offer some real possibilities for research & connecting dots.
Would be curious to hear people's thoughts. If you're interested, pm me.
